body {
	color: #e9f6fe;
	background: #031525 url(i/panorama_bg.jpg) repeat-x 60px top;
}

a, a:visited {
	color: #a7d6fe;
}

a:hover {
	color: #248ffe;
}
#akciya .sevenL a.akciyaLink:link,
#akciya .sevenL a.akciyaLink:active,
#akciya .sevenL a.akciyaLink:visited {color: #fff;}
#akciya .sevenL a.akciyaLink:hover {color: #ff0;}

a.blink:link,
a.blink:active,
a.blink:visited {color: #001e37; text-shadow: #a7d6fe 1px 1px, #a7d6fe 0px 0px 10px, #a7d6fe 0px 0px 20px;}
a.blink:hover {color: #248ffe;}
#skyscraper {
	min-width: 1005px;
	position: relative;
	_width: expression( document.body.clientWidth < 1005 ? '1005px' : '100%' );
	width: 100%;
	height: 60px;
	background: url(i/skyscraper_b.png) repeat-x 0 0;
	z-index: 400;
}

#ostalos {
	margin-left: -447px;
	top: 0px;
	position: absolute;
	left: 50%;
	z-index: 500;
}

#layout.home {
	background: url(i/panorama.jpg) no-repeat 40% top;
	top: 0;
	z-index: 100;
}

#logo {
	top: 20px;
}

#nav {
	padding-right: 2.5%;
	top: -2.8em;
	left: 0;
	font-size: 0.85em;
}

#nav div.item {
	text-align: left;
}

#header {
	height: 20em;
}

#all_content {
	height: 800px;
}

#all_content .main_container {
	max-width: 1300px;
}

/* @group glass */

.glass {
	empty-cells: show;
	overflow: visible;
}

.glass .t {
	background: url(i/glass_t.png) repeat-x;
	height: 13px;
}

.glass .b {
	background: url(i/glass_b.png) repeat-x;
	height: 17px;
}

.glass .l {
	background: url(i/glass_l.png) repeat-y;
	width: 17px;
	min-width: 17px;
	height: auto;
}

.glass .r {
	width: 13px;
	min-width: 13px;
	height: auto;
	background: url(i/glass_r.png) repeat-y left;
}

.glass .lt {
	background: url(i/glass_lt.png) no-repeat;
	width: 17px;
	height: 13px;
}

.glass .lb {
	background: url(i/glass_lb.png) no-repeat;
	width: 17px;
	height: 17px;
}

.glass .rt {
	background: url(i/glass_rt.png) no-repeat;
	width: 19px;
	height: 13px;
}

.glass .rb {
	background: url(i/glass_rb.png) no-repeat;
	width: 13px;
	height: 17px;
}

.glass .cont {
	background: url(i/glass_cont.png) repeat;
	padding: 0.2em 0.3em 0.15em;
	min-width: 100px;
	margin-bottom: -0.625em;
}

/* @end */

.main_container .hblock {
	position: relative;
	z-index: 1;
	visibility: visible;
	overflow: visible;
}

.main_container .hblock p {
	line-height: 1.2em;
	clear: both;
	position: absolute;
	font-size: 0.9em;
	z-index: 5;
}

.main_container .hblock img {
	z-index: 10;
	position: absolute;
	top: 0;
	left: 0;
	zoom: 1;
}

#akciya {
	position: relative;
	z-index: 1;
	visibility: visible;
	overflow: visible;
	left: 70%;
	top: 100px;
	margin-left: -30px;
	
}
#akciya  p {
	line-height: 1.2em;
	clear: both;
	position: absolute;
	font-size: 0.9em;
	z-index: 5;
}

#akciya  img {
	z-index: 10;
	position: absolute;
	top: 0;
	left: 0;
	zoom: 1;
}
#akciya .sevenL {
	width: 22%;float:left;

}
#akciya .sevenL img {
	width: 200px;
	height: 133px;
	padding-top: 30px;	
	padding-left: 65px;
}

#akciya .sevenL p {
	padding: 0 20px;

}
#akciya .sevenL .bell1 img
{   margin-left: 170px; 
	width: 50px;
	height: 53px;}
	
	
	
	
.main_container .Main_Content_home {
	margin-left: 20%;
	height: 32px;
	padding-top:4px;
	position: absolute;
	text-align:center;
	width: 40%;
	top: 0px;
}
.main_container .Dop_Content_home {
	top: 4px;
	left: 70%;
	width: 30%;
}


.main_container .plan {
	top: 50px;
	left: 16%;
	width: 22%;
}
.main_container .plan img {
	width: 200px;
	height: 142px;
	padding-top: 40px;
	padding-left: 50px;
}
.main_container .plan p {
	padding-left: 100px;
}

.main_container .bath {
	top: 50px;
	left: 40%;
	width: 30%;
}
.main_container .bath img {
	width: 200px;
	height: 133px;
	padding-top: 50px;
	padding-left: 20px;	
}
.main_container .bath p {
	
}
	
.main_container .uchastok {
	padding-left: 40px;
	top: 50px;
	left: 70%;
	width: 30%;
}
.main_container .uchastok img {
	width: 200px;
	height: 133px;
	padding-left: 6px;
	padding-top: 50px;
}
.main_container .uchastok p {

}

.main_container .karta {
	top: 310px;
	left: 15px;
	width: 165px;
}
.main_container .karta img {
	width: 165px;
	height: 212px;
	padding-top: 50px;	
}
.main_container .karta p {
	padding-left: 30px;

}

.main_container .yacht {
	top: 310px;
	left: 16%;
	width: 22%;

}
.main_container .yacht img {
	width: 290px;
	height: 90px;
	padding-top: 50px;		
}
.main_container .yacht p {
	padding-left: 122px;

}

.main_container .leveldom {
	top: 50px;
	left: 40%;
	width: 30%;
}
.main_container .leveldom img {
	width: 200px;
	height: 133px;
	padding-top: 50px;
	padding-left: 20px;	
}
.main_container .leveldom p {
}

.main_container .zaliv {
	top: 310px;
	left: 70%;
	width: 30%;	
}
.main_container .zaliv img {
	width: 280px;
	height: 90px;
	padding-top: 90px;
	padding-left: 10px;
}
.main_container .zaliv p {
	padding-left: 70px;
}


.main_container .otdyh {
	top: 550px;
	left: 16%;
	width: 22%;

}
.main_container .otdyh img {
	width: 200px;
	height: 106px;
	padding-top: 50px;
	padding-left: 50px;
}
.main_container .otdyh p {
	padding-left: 90px;
}


.main_container .unis {
	padding-left: 20px;
	top: 550px;
	left: 70%;
	width: 30%;}
	
.main_container .unis img {
	width: 200px;
	height: 100px;
	padding-top: 50px;
	padding-left: 30px;
}
.main_container .unis p {
	padding-left: 45px;
}


.main_container .gallery {
	top: 310px;
	left: 40%;
	width: 22%;
}
.main_container .gallery img {
	width: 200px;
	height: 121px;
	padding-top: 50px;
	padding-left: 15px;
}
.main_container .gallery p {
	padding-left: 75px;

}







.main_container .newstar5 img
{   margin-left: 180px; margin-top: -20px;
	width: 60px;
	height: 60px;}	
	
	


.main_container .newstar4 img
{   margin-left: 180px; margin-top: -20px;
	width: 60px;
	height: 60px;}
	

	
	
	.main_container .newstar2 img
{   margin-left: 200px; margin-top: -20px;
	width: 55px;
	height: 55px;}
	



.main_container .newstar1 img

{   margin-left: 200px; margin-top: -20px;
	width: 75px;
	height: 55px;}
	

.main_container .newstar3 img

{   margin-left: 195px; margin-top: -20px;
	width: 55px;
	height: 55px;}




#footer .contacts {
	border-top: 1px solid #062e49;
}
